New Feature Added to DxO Analyzer 5

July 17, 2013 | Zoltan Arva-Toth | Software | Comment |

DxO Labs have added  a new exposure time measurement setup to DxO Analyzer 5, providing the first automated solution for measuring exposure time, shutter lag, ERS delay, vertical blanking, frame time, frame rate, and missing frames for both still and video CMOS-based cameras. All CMOS sensors feature an ERS, which introduces many kinds of artifacts and distortions that particularly affect moving objects, resulting in wobble or jello effects, skew, smear, or partial exposure. DxO Analyzer v5 uses advanced image processing technologies to deliver a precise characterization of ERS distortions. The new setup combines the DxO LED Universal Timer, shutter triggers, and software, all developed by DxO Labs to deliver automatic test shot processing.

Exclusive DxO Analyzer Universal Timer

All CMOS sensors feature an Electronic Rolling Shutter (ERS), which introduces many kinds of artifacts and distortions that particularly affect moving objects, resulting in wobble or jello effects, skew, smear, or partial exposure.

DxO Analyzer v5 uses advanced image processing technologies to deliver a precise characterization of ERS distortions. The new setup combines the DxO LED Universal Timer, shutter triggers, and software, all developed by DxO Labs to deliver the unique advantage of automatic test shot processing.

The DxO LED Universal Timer features high-count and small-cell LED arrays that deliver exposure time measurement precision up to 10µs. A unique touch-screen trigger enables testing automation for smartphones, tablets, and other touch-screen-based devices, making measurements much more reliable and easier to perform than with any other competitive solution.

Coupled to the DxO LED Universal Timer, DxO Analyzer v5 scans the shots and automatically provides a test report with all ERS measurement data, including automatic detection and counting of missing and duplicate frames — another important attribute of video exposure characterization.

An extensive, standards-compliant measurement solution

DxO Analyzer v5 is a complete measurement solution providing in-depth RAW and RGB image quality analysis and diagnosis for any image capture device. It offers a range of solutions for reliably evaluating, diagnosing, and fine-tuning digital camera products and prototypes in any industry that uses image capture devices, including photography, mobile phone, automotive, surveillance, medical imaging, machine vision, aerospace, and defense.

DxO Analyzer v5 measures all relevant image quality parameters: color, resolution (MTF) and sharpness, dynamic range, exposure, noise, and most optical aberrations (including distortion, chromatic aberrations, and light shading). It includes test lab specifications and equipment, documentation, automated analysis software, and supporting services.

With its unique image stabilization, motion artifact, and 3D camera measurement features, DxO Analyzer v5 offers a set of advanced video camera testing features to help camera engineers, designers, and marketers better understand video product performance.

DxO Analyzer v5 measurements comply with all relevant ISO, CIPA, I3A, IEEE, and SMIA imaging standards, with a particular focus on the latest video-related standards such as the CIPA Image Stabilization measurement method.
